What We Do

NAUTILUS is constantly assessing the landscape in the areas of defense and innovation. Our ecosystem of the latest technologies allows us to scout for the most promising concepts, prototypes, or commercially available technologies that can be leveraged as solutions for the warfighter. Using research and development agreements, contracts, competitions, public-private partnerships, and other tools, NAUTILUS can address Navy and Marine Corps innovation challenges while helping grow the circle of entrepreneurs and investors interested in working the strategic and technical challenges associated with maintaining U.S. national security.

COLLABORATION EVENTS (CE)

Warfighters, Industry, Academia and National Labs participate in design thinking sessions to ideate on specific challenge areas and develop actionable plans for effective implementation to achieve their goals. Outcomes from a CE shape future efforts, projects and events.

 

ASSESSMENT EVENTS (AE)

NAUTILUS receives specific problems to solve from government partners and utilizes its ecosystem and Market Research to attract best-of-breed submissions to solve the problem. The government partner reviews the submissions and selects participants with the highest value to present and/or demonstrate their capability in a one-on-one session with Government Stakeholders.

  • Nautilus is a platform established under a Partnership Intermediary Agreement between NSWCDD and DEFENSEWERX to help the Navy and Marine Corps solve challenging Warfighter problems. We are a public facing emissary that facilitates collaboration, innovation, prototyping and exploration with Industry, Labs, Academia and Government Stakeholders.

  • Our charter is two-fold: 1) Create and maintain a platform to accelerate delivery of innovative capabilities to the Navy and Marine Corps and 2) Facilitate capability refinement through exploration, experimentation and assessment of promising technology.

  • Nautilus is equipping the next generation of problem solvers by providing exciting opportunities for students at all levels to acquire the Science, Technology, Engineering and Mathematics (STEM) skills that will assist the Warfighters of tomorrow. By supporting various clubs, teams or classes, as well as hosting several internal STEM events each year, Nautilus is ensuring future innovators learn how to tackle challenging, real-world problems, and supporting the workforce of the future.

  • Nautilus offers opportunities to enhance and expand current workforce skill sets through a variety of traditional and non-traditional methods. This includes collaboration and assessment events, leadership seminars and guest lecturers.  Nautilus participates in the DoD Skillbridge Program to leverage the talents of transitioning military, and to help them discover a rewarding follow on career.  Nautilus also leverages internship programs and promotes national security work opportunities to the next generation.

  • The Nautilus ecosystem is comprised of Industry, Labs, Academia and Government Stakeholders that care about solving challenging Warfighter problems to protect our freedoms and way of life. When the Navy and Marine Corps bring a Warfighter problem to Nautilus, the Nautilus team reaches out to ecosystem participants.

  • DEFENSEWERX (formerly the Doolittle Institute) was established in 2012 as a 501(c)(3) non-profit and is headquartered in Niceville, Florida. The DEFENSEWERX mission is to cultivate a vibrant ecosystem by shaping successful collisions to innovate and commercialize technologies that benefit the Warfighter. DEFENSEWERX has several innovation hubs located across the USA.

  • In accordance with 15 U.S. Code § 3715, “Use of partnership intermediaries” Nautilus performs services for the United States Special Operations Command (the Navy and Marine Corps) that increase the likelihood of success in the conduct of cooperative or joint activities with small business firms or institutions of higher education.
